# Our ~/.profile should already have made a directory with the supported
# options for us; if not, we won't be wrapping ls(1) with a function at all
[ -d "$HOME"/.cache/ls ] || return
# Define function proper
ls() {
# Add -F to show trailing indicators of the filetype
set -- -F "$@"
# Add -q to replace control chars with '?'
set -- -q "$@"
# Format with entries sorted across, not down, in columns
set -- -x "$@"
# Add --block-size=K to always show the filesize in kibibytes
[ -e "$HOME"/.cache/ls/block-size ] &&
set -- --block-size=1024 "$@"
# Add --color if the terminal has at least 8 colors
[ -e "$HOME"/.cache/ls/color ] &&
[ "$({ tput colors || tput Co ; } 2>/dev/null)" -ge 8 ] &&
set -- --color=auto "$@"
# Add --time-style='+%Y-%m-%d %H:%M:%S' to show the date in my preferred
# (fixed) format
[ -e "$HOME"/.cache/ls/time-style ] &&
set -- --time-style='+%Y-%m-%d %H:%M:%S' "$@"
# Run ls(1) with the concluded arguments
command ls "$@"
}
